Proposed Outdoor Entertainment Park West of Wildwood
Today's Sun included the agenda for Sumter county commissioners. One item was for a proposed outdoor entertainment park in Wildwood. Below is an excerpt from the application and a link to the agenda item. The location is SR 44 and CR 475 .... West of where 301 and 44 intersect, so, not adjacent to Villages. Just an FYI
The applicant is requesting a Major Special Use Permit for an outdoor sports and musical
entertainment park. The applicant’s proposed operation consists of the following: an open air
stage providing for a music venue seating approximately 7500 patrons, ATV and 4x4 riding trails
and mud holes, 4x4 mud/sand track area, 4x4 rock climb area, picnic/camping areas, adventure
run mud/water course, tractor/truck pull area, grass parking area, security and first aid stations,
airboat track, equipment barn, office trailer, security/safety lighting, bathrooms, handicap
parking, helipad area, vendor area, ticket/booths, ATV/4x4 wash station, water volleyball/sand
area, announcers booth, and play ground.
Proposed days and hours of operation are as follows:
Thursday 12:00 pm for event staff only
Friday 12:00 pm for event participants and operations
all entertainment related motorized vehicle operations shall cease at
sunset
all other operations shall cease at 10:00 pm
Saturday 9:30 am for event participants and spectators
all entertainment related motorized vehicle operations shall cease at
sunset
all other operations shall cease at 10:00 pm
Sunday 9:30 am to 5:00 pm except holiday weekends, excluding Christmas, which will
follow Saturday schedules
Monday (holidays excluding Christmas) 9:30 am to 5:00 pm
Additionally, the applicant will conduct a maximum of one concert event per month with the
option of having up to five (5) one (1) day fund raising events during a twelve (12) month
calendar period. Park hours of operation for fund raising weekend one day events will be from
7:00 am to 10:00 pm.
The outdoor sports and musical entertainment park will be owned by Otsego Holdings, LLC
leased to Sumter County Outdoors, LLC.
